Yep, my bike has suffered from intense sweat damage. Before using a fan (of which I'm now a fan) and a sweat catcher I've had to change brake and gear cables and outers, my front brake has suffered corrosion which has stopped it working as well as any chromo bolts rusting. As for the headset... likely this needs to be changed as well.

Also, don't know what bkooling has done to my bike but it sounded like a bucket of rusty spanners the whole ride!

It'll be all that salty sweat dripping into your head bearings/wheel bearings and bottom bracket and filling those nice round ball bearings with rusty craters. Nothing that a complete strip down and replacement of all the bearings won't solve.:eek:
